Understanding AEO in Simple Terms

AEO is the process of creating and structuring content in a way that allows AI-driven platforms to easily extract and present it as a direct answer to user questions.
While SEO helps your website rank in search results, AEO helps your content become the answer itself. AI tools do not rank pages in the traditional sense; instead, they evaluate clarity, accuracy, structure, and trustworthiness to decide which content should be used in their responses.

How AEO Is Different From Traditional SEO

Traditional SEO focuses on keywords, backlinks, and rankings. AEO focuses on questions, intent, and clarity. SEO is about visibility on search result pages, whereas AEO is about visibility inside AI-generated answers.
In short, SEO brings users to your website, but AEO brings your website’s knowledge directly to users — sometimes without a click.

How Answer Engines Work in 2026

How AI Understands User Questions
Modern AI systems use natural language understanding to identify the intent behind a user’s question. They look beyond keywords and focus on meaning, context, and relevance. Once the intent is clear, the AI scans trusted sources to find content that provides a clear and accurate explanation.
How AI Selects the Best Answer
AI tools prefer content that:
  • Answers the question immediately
  • Uses simple and factual language
  • Is well-structured with headings
  • Avoids heavy promotional tone
Content that meets these conditions has a much higher chance of being selected as an answer

AEO vs SEO vs GEO

SEO (Search Engine Optimization)
SEO focuses on ranking web pages by improving keywords, backlinks, and technical performance.
AEO (Answer Engine Optimization)
AEO focuses on making content easy for AI systems to understand and reuse as direct answers.
GEO (Generative Engine Optimization)
GEO focuses on influencing how AI models mention and summarize brands within generated responses.
In 2026, the smartest digital strategy combines SEO + AEO + GEO.

How to Optimize Content for AEO

Use Question-Based Headings
Headings should reflect real questions users ask. This helps AI systems match your content with user intent.
Provide Direct Answers First
The first two sentences under a heading should clearly answer the question. Supporting explanations can follow.
Write in Simple, Educational Language
AI tools prefer content that sounds informative and neutral rather than sales-focused. Clear language improves both AI understanding and user trust.
Structure Content Properly
Use logical heading hierarchy (H2, H3, H4), short paragraphs, and clear formatting so AI can scan and extract information easily.

Technical Foundations That Support AEO

Page Speed and Mobile Experience
Fast-loading, mobile-friendly websites are easier for AI systems to crawl and interpret.
Structured Data and Schema
FAQ schema and article schema help AI and search engines understand content context more accurately.
